What is the common difference for this arithmetic sequence?<br> 31, 48, 65, 82, ...
sergejj [24]

Answer:

d = 17

Step-by-step explanation:

The given arithmetic sequence is :

31, 48, 65, 82, ...

We need to find the common difference for this sequence.

First term, a₁ = 31

Second term, a₂ = 48

Common difference = a₂-a₁

= 48-31

= 17

So, the common difference for this arithmetic sequence is equal to 17.
